Overview

Information Organization and Databases: Foundations of Data Organization provides recent developments of information organization technologies that have become crucial not only for data mining applications and information visualization, but also for treatment of semistructured data, spatio-temporal data and multimedia data that are not necessarily stored in conventional DBMSs.
Information Organization and Databases: Foundations of Data Organization presents:

  • semistructured data addressing XML, query languages and integrity constraints, focusing on advanced technologies for organizing web data for effective retrieval;
  • multimedia database organization emphasizing video data organization and data structures for similarity retrieval;
  • technologies for data mining and data warehousing;
  • index organization and efficient query processing issues;
  • spatial data access and indexing;
  • organizing and retrieval of WWW and hypermedia.
Information Organization and Databases: Foundations of Data Organization is a resource for database practitioners, database researchers, designers and administrators of multimedia information systems, and graduate-level students in the area of information retrieval and/or databases wishing to keep abreast of advances in the information organization technologies.

Editorial Reviews

Booknews
Because of the enormous growth in the volume and forms of information stored, manipulated, and retrieved over worldwide digital networks, technologies for information organization are increasingly crucial, not only for data mining and the visualization of information, but also for the treatment of semistructured data, spatio-temporal data, and multimedia data not stored in conventional database management systems. This volume discusses developments in technologies that tackle such problems. Its 26 papers are drawn from the fifth FODO (Foundations of Data Organization) conference, held in November 1998 in Kobe, Japan. Coverage includes semistructured data, multimedia database organization and environment, data mining and data warehousing, indexing and query processing, spatial data access and indexing, and hypermedia.
